Welcome to the first online edition of Ultramag, AURA’s premiere magazine packed with news and stories about events, members, records, rankings and so much more.

To be a part of AURA’s movement into a digital space is an absolute honour, and as the new editor and marketing officer, I am delighted to be entrusted with a magazine that has broken so much ground in years gone past.

Ultramag is a publication that stands for something. As runners, we embrace the idea that we can push ourselves further beyond the limits of our physical and mental abilities, and we believe that our higher goals of achieving what so few people accomplish on this planet reflect and embody what humanity is all about – that when we set out to challenge our own selves, we defy the odds and exhibit the best of Australian sportsmanship.

We want Ultramag to be entertaining and informative, at times contrary, but above all useful. In essence, I aspire the people behind the stories to inspire you, and I want to provide the how-tos and resources so that your own vision, goals and dreams become attainable to you in your own unique way.

As an AURA member, this website and its contents are for you.

It’s for those who harness their strengths and talents in themselves and others for positive change and have the capacity to connect with every person within these pages.

I have been a newspaper journalist and subeditor for over a decade, and the most uplifting interviews have always come from the running community – from Pat Farmer who in 2011 ran 21,000kms from the North Pole to the South Pole, to marathon legend Steve Moneghetti; from WA’s second-ever man to reach the summit of Mount Everest, Mark Sheen, to Paralympian Brant Garvey.

As a writer, scouring the region for original stories and genuine human connections has been a firm objective, and to be a part of AURA and its highly-esteemed Ultramag is in itself an opportunity for me to reflect on the magnitude of what I see when I am running on the trails, roads, and tracks. On a personal level, I have been incredibly fortunate to get to know some of the most amazing people within our running community, who offer not only genuine friendships, but also honest and pure advice when it comes to helping me achieve my running goals.

I look forward to bringing you Ultramag editions that are extraordinary, authentic and insightful; something we can take beyond the pages of a print magazine.

Thank you from the bottom of my heart for connecting with Ultramag.

I want and will welcome all of your feedback and input, so that we can make it the very best that it can be.
